inquiry2-((6-chloro-3-methyl-2,4-dioxo-3,4-dihydro-2H-pyrimidin-1-yl)methyl)benzonitrile
alogliptin
Conditions | Yield |
---|---|
With potassium hydrogencarbonate In isopropyl alcohol; acetonitrile at 60℃; for 6h; | 92.7% |
With triethylamine In isopropyl alcohol at 65℃; for 17h; | 85% |
With tetra-n-butylphosphonium chloride; sodium hydrogencarbonate In water; toluene at 60 - 70℃; Solvent; Temperature; | 85.7% |
(R)-piperidin-3-ylcarbamic acid tert-butyl ester
2-((6-chloro-3-methyl-2,4-dioxo-3,4-dihydro-2H-pyrimidin-1-yl)methyl)benzonitrile
alogliptin
Conditions | Yield |
---|---|
Stage #1: 2-((6-chloro-3-methyl-2,4-dioxo-3,4-dihydropyrimidin-1(2H)-yl)methyl)benzonitrile With (1,3,5-triaza-7-phosphaadamantan-1-ium-1-yl)butane-1-sulfonate; palladium diacetate In N,N-dimethyl-formamide for 0.0833333h; Schlenk technique; Inert atmosphere; Stage #2: (R)-piperidin-3-ylcarbamic acid tert-butyl ester With triethylamine In N,N-dimethyl-formamide at 23℃; for 2h; Schlenk technique; Inert atmosphere; Stage #3: With trifluoroacetic acid In dichloromethane; N,N-dimethyl-formamide at 23℃; for 1h; Schlenk technique; Inert atmosphere; | 92% |
2-[[6-[(3R)-3-tert-butoxycarbonylamino-1-piperidinyl]-3,4-dihydro-2,4-dioxo-3-methyl-1(2H)-pyrimidinyl]methyl]benzonitrile
alogliptin
Conditions | Yield |
---|---|
With hydrogenchloride In methanol; dichloromethane; water at 0 - 5℃; for 4h; | 91% |
With trifluoroacetic acid In methanol at 65℃; for 7h; Reagent/catalyst; Solvent; | 83% |
With citric acid for 2h; Reagent/catalyst; Reflux; | 77.82% |
